Common Commercial Deck Repair Jobs
Commercial deck repair involves fixing damaged or rotting wood to restore safety and appearance.
Structural reinforcement includes adding support beams or replacing weakened framing for stability.
Surface resurfacing involves replacing worn or cracked decking boards to improve durability.
Leak and drainage repair addresses water issues that can cause rot or damage to the deck structure.
Fastener and railing replacement ensures safety by updating loose or corroded hardware and guardrails.
Deck leveling and stabilization corrects uneven surfaces for safe, level outdoor spaces.
Commercial Deck Repair Questions
What types of damage require deck repair? Common issues include rotting wood, loose boards, cracked surfaces, and damaged support beams that can compromise safety and stability.
How can I tell if my commercial deck needs repairs? Signs include wobbling, splintering, visible cracks, or water damage that persists after rain or cleaning.
What materials are typically involved in commercial deck repairs? Repairs often involve replacing or reinforcing wood decking, support posts, railings, and sometimes using composite materials for durability.
What projects are most common for commercial deck repairs? Typical projects include fixing structural issues, replacing worn decking, upgrading railings, and restoring decks damaged by weather or heavy use.
